Love it. Easy to use. Points must be used for correct alignment. When you switch to the Min/Max marker, you'll see the "X" you see in some photos. This is purely user error. I've done it myself. What I love about the variable filter is that I can set it to the lowest setting on my lens, set my shot and focus, and then turn it to the maximum setting to take my shot. You don't need to remove the filter to set up a different composition. Photo: Nikon D7100/Sigma 18-250mm ISO 100 Shutter 1/6 sec f/4.5 (I think) Nd - highest setting I rushed to take this shot because I was being eaten alive by black flies . So I adjusted the aperture and instead pushed the shutter further and further up to achieve an acceptable exposure. I also had some condensation on my lens when I screwed on the filter, creating a haze at the top of the image. Should have used aperture 11+ and a 1 second exposure time, but the water still mixed well.
